最新 最热

慕课的新考纲-系统架构设计师(软考高级) 一站式通关课程学习感想

SOA(Service-Oriented Architecture,面向服务的架构)是一种软件设计和架构模式,它将应用程序中的功能划分为可重用的服务,并通过服务之间的松耦合方式实现这些功能的组合和交互。以下是 SOA 的相关概念:...

2024-04-17
0

PHP使用JSON Schema进行JSON数据验证和类型检查

JSON Schema是一个用于描述和验证JSON数据结构的规范。JSON Schema可以验证JSON数据是否符合指定的模式、类型和约束条件,同时还可以提供数据文档化的作用。...

2024-04-15
1

一款自研Python解释器

PikaScript是一个完全重写的超轻量级python引擎,具有完整的解释器,字节码和虚拟机架构,可以在少于4KB的RAM下运行,用于小资源嵌入式系统。相比同类产品,如MicroPython,LuaOS等,资源占用减少85%以上。 入选2021年度 Gitee最有...

2024-04-15
1

附037.Kubernetes_v1.29.2高可用部署架构二

该 Kubernetes 部署过程中,对于部署环节,涉及多个组件,主要有 kubeadm 、kubelet 、kubectl。

2024-03-11
1

长连接(socket)可靠消息架构与海量消息架构浅析

不同的方式有不同的场景,例如ChatGPT就是采用SSE来进行消息流推送的,又比如各种游戏都是使用UDP建立数据连接,而很多RPC框架底层是TCP连接,现代浏览器提供了WebSocket支持。...

2024-03-08
1

微软发布 OpenAI 端到端聊天参考架构基线

微软发布 OpenAI 端到端聊天参考架构基线。该基线包含了与组件、流程和安全性相关的信息,还提供了关于性能、监控和部署指南的详细信息。此外,微软还准备了用于部署和运行解决方案的参考实现。...

2024-03-07
1

Linux中的binfmt-misc原理分析

binfmt-misc(Miscellaneous Binary Format)是Linux内核提供的一种类似Windows上文件关联的功能,但比文件关联更强大的是,它不仅可以根据文件后缀名判断,还可以根据文件内容(Magic Bytes)使用不同的程序打开。一个典型的...

2024-03-07
0

Android应用架构的未来:深入理解MVI模式及其优势

MVI(Model-View-Intent)是一种基于响应式编程理念的架构模式。它能够帮助开发者更好地管理应用的状态和逻辑,并提升代码的可维护性和可测试性。在本文中,我们将深入了解MVI的原理、具体的使用方式以及一些注意事项和优化...

2024-03-06
1

ElasticSearch架构介绍及原理解析

在当今大数据时代,数据的快速增长使得有效地管理、检索和分析数据成为企业发展的关键。Elasticsearch(以下简称ES)作为一种开源的分布式搜索和分析引擎,在这个领域中扮演着重要的角色。它不仅仅只是全文搜索,还支持结构化...

2024-03-06
1

【Dubbo专栏 01 】深入探索:dubbo的架构是什么?

在分布式系统中,服务框架扮演着至关重要的角色,它们帮助开发者简化服务间的通信和治理。Dubbo是一个广受欢迎的Java RPC框架,被广泛应用于微服务架构和分布式系统中。本文将详细解析Dubbo的核心概念、工作原理、关键特性...

2024-03-05
1